The IPL 2026 Markets You Can Actually Play
Once your account is live, a single fixture is never just win-or-lose. Each match branches into several linked markets, and picking the one that matches how you want to follow the game beats defaulting to match odds out of habit.
- Match odds: back or lay a team to win outright, with the price drifting and shortening through the chase as momentum changes hands.
- Session (over) markets: call the run range across a set block of overs — the Powerplay and the death overs are the popular ones, because scoring rates move most there.
- Fancy markets: single in-match events such as total sixes in an innings, a named partnership total, or whether a wicket falls inside a given over.
- Player markets: top batter, top bowler, most fours or sixes for the two teams named that day.
- Outrights: the IPL 2026 title, the finalists, the Orange Cap and Purple Cap — long-running markets that re-price after every round of matches.

The through-line across all of these is speed. T20 rewards and punishes in single overs, so a market that only let you bet once, before the toss, would leave most of the game unbettable. The exchange format exists precisely so you can keep taking and closing positions while the match is live — which is why so many IPL bettors never place a single pre-match-only bet.

Back and Lay, Explained Before Your First IPL Bet
If your only experience is fixed-odds bookmakers, the exchange takes a few minutes to click — but it is worth getting straight before the season rather than during your first live match. On an exchange you are not only betting against a house. You can back an outcome (bet it happens) or lay it (bet it does not), and another user takes the other side of your bet.
- Backing works like a normal bet: back a team to win, and if they win you are paid at the odds you took.
- Laying is betting against an outcome. Lay a team and you win if they do not win — but if they do, you owe the backer at your odds, so always check the liability a lay carries before confirming it.
- Hedging means backing early and laying the same team later at shorter odds (or the reverse), so you lock in a position no matter how the game ends.
- Prices are shown in decimals, which makes working out your return before you confirm straightforward.
A worked example makes it concrete. Say you back a team pre-match at odds implying roughly an even-money chance. By the tenth over of the chase they are cruising and their price has shortened. You now lay that same team at the shorter odds: if they go on to win, your back pays out and your lay costs you a little; if they somehow collapse, your lay pays out and cushions the loss on the back. Either way you have converted a coin-flip into a controlled position — which is the entire appeal of trading a T20 match rather than simply betting on it.
In-Play and Fancy Betting While the Match Runs
In-play is where an exchange account justifies itself. Rather than committing a view at the toss and waiting three hours to find out if you were right, you respond to what is actually unfolding — a flying opening stand, a middle-overs wobble, a finisher teeing off at the death.
- Back a side pre-match, then lay it off if the innings turns, banking a smaller profit or trimming a loss.
- Trade fancy lines over by over — one tight over from a death bowler can move a runs-in-the-over market instantly.
- Watch session markets through the Powerplay, when the field is up, scoring is quickest and prices move fastest.
- Handle rain-affected and DLS-revised markets carefully, because a new target re-prices match odds in seconds.
In-play betting rewards attention and punishes autopilot. Keep the screen open during the overs that matter to your position, and remember the golden rule of the exchange: once a bet is matched it stands. You do not cancel a bet, you offset it with a new one. That is a genuinely different discipline from a fire-and-forget pre-match slip, so it is worth practising on small stakes for a match or two before you scale up.

The Mistakes That Cost IPL Bettors a Season
The tournament's relentless schedule and constantly moving prices make it very easy to bet more often than you meant to. A few habits separate people who enjoy the full two months from those who empty a bankroll inside the first fortnight.
- Chasing losses: doubling up after a bad over rarely wins the money back and usually deepens the hole. Treat each match as its own decision.
- Ignoring toss and surface: in T20 the toss call and pitch behaviour move match odds more than casual bettors expect. Check team news before backing blind.
- Overloading fancy lines: they are fast and fun, but three small fancy bets on one over can quietly add up to a bigger stake than a single considered match-odds position.
- Missing the playing XI: a late change — an injured opener, a spinner picked for one matchup — can move player-market value sharply.
- Betting on emotion: the best exchange calls come from reading the game clearly, not from reacting to a six you did not see coming.
None of these are unique to the IPL, but the sheer frequency of matches makes them compound faster than in a slower calendar. The habit that helps most people is simple: set a per-match staking limit before the toss, not during the innings. Because one game offers so many linked markets, it is easy to lose track of total exposure when you judge each line in isolation. Treating the whole match as one staking decision, spread across the markets you actually rate, is what keeps a long season sustainable instead of a run of separate impulses.
